The Power of Google Ads in Modern Lead Generation
Before we dive into specific industries, let's understand why Google Ads has become an indispensable tool for lead generation:
Unparalleled Reach: With over 5.6 billion searches per day, Google offers access to an enormous audience actively seeking products or services.
Intent-Based Marketing: Unlike other platforms, Google Ads allows you to target users based on their search intent, increasing the likelihood of conversion.
Flexible Budgeting: From small businesses to large corporations, Google Ads accommodates various budget sizes with its pay-per-click model.
Advanced Targeting: Geotargeting, device targeting, and audience targeting features enable precise lead generation efforts.
Measurable Results: Robust analytics and tracking capabilities allow for data-driven optimization of campaigns.

Best Practices for Google Ads Lead Generation Across Industries
Develop Buyer Personas: Create detailed profiles of your ideal customers to inform your targeting and ad copy.
Implement Conversion Tracking: Use Google Ads conversion tracking and Google Analytics to measure the true impact of your campaigns.
Optimize Landing Pages: Ensure your landing pages are relevant, fast-loading, and optimized for conversions.
Utilize Ad Extensions: Take advantage of all relevant ad extensions to provide additional information and increase click-through rates.
Implement Smart Bidding: Leverage Google's machine learning-powered bidding strategies to optimize for conversions or conversion value.
Conduct Regular A/B Testing: Continuously test ad copy, landing pages, and targeting options to improve performance.
Focus on Quality Score: Improve your Quality Score by ensuring relevance between keywords, ad copy, and landing pages.
Leverage Remarketing: Use remarketing lists for search ads (RLSA) to re-engage previous website visitors.
Monitor and Adjust: Regularly review your campaign performance and make data-driven adjustments to improve results.
